In color cosmetic packaging, teams often say they want a better plastic material when the more useful question is what the package actually has to do. A clear lip gloss component, a rigid lipstick outer shell, a lightweight support cap, and a selected bottle do not ask for the same material behavior. At KAIYA, PP, PETG, AS, ABS, and PET are not treated as trend labels. They are compared through clarity, rigidity, decoration fit, handling rhythm, and how stable the part needs to stay through sampling and reorder.

That is why one makeup line can use several plastics at once without becoming inconsistent. A gloss component may need cleaner visibility, while a compact or lipstick shell may need stronger body, sharper edge control, or more stable outer presence. 1. PP: Balanced Utility for High-Volume Everyday Formats

PP is commonly selected when brands need reliable daily-use performance, stable closure behavior, and broad manufacturing practicality. It is often a strong route for balm-related formats, selected tube components, and parts that require repeated open-close durability.

  • Main advantages of PP:

1) Good chemical resistance for many cosmetic formulas.

2) Good durability and impact tolerance in daily handling.

3) Cost-efficient for large-volume programs.

4) Flexible for broad component ecosystems.

  • Typical use in color cosmetics: utility-led tubes, internal components, selected caps and support structures where transparency is not the first priority.

2. PETG: High Clarity with Better Premium Visual Expression

PETG is usually chosen when visual clarity and premium product reveal are central. For gloss and complexion-adjacent routes, PETG can help brands communicate tint, texture, and fill level more clearly.

  • Main advantages of PETG:

1) Strong transparency and clean visual appearance.

2) Better premium-look potential for clear or translucent packages.

3) Good process flexibility for many decorative directions.

  • Typical use: clear gloss-related packaging, display-led bottles, and tint-visibility-focused formats. If the package needs to help sell through visibility first, PETG often deserves serious comparison early.

3. AS: Crisp Clear Look for Display-Led Components

AS is often used where a bright, clear, and polished appearance is needed. It can support transparent component expression in categories where visual neatness is a strong requirement.

  • Main advantages of AS:

1) Good optical clarity and gloss appearance.

2) Suitable for parts where cleaner visual presentation is needed.

3) Useful for selected transparent or semi-transparent routes.

  • Typical use: clear shells or accent components in lip and eye or face-adjacent visual programs. In real selection work, AS usually makes more sense as a controlled visual choice than as a universal clear-material answer.

4. ABS: Stronger Shell Authority for Structured Outer Parts

ABS is commonly selected for components that need stronger body feel and shell authority. It is useful when brands want a more substantial tactile impression and robust outer-part expression.

  • Main advantages of ABS:

1) Strong rigidity and durable shell feel.

2) Good suitability for structured outer-component design.

3) Practical route for many decoration-focused parts.

  • Typical use: compact outers, lipstick-family outer shells, and parts where structure matters more than transparency. If the visual task is to create a more controlled, thicker-feeling, better-defined shell, ABS often becomes more believable than clarity-led plastics.

5. PET: Practical Clarity and Lightweight Bottle/Tubing Use Cases

PET is another important route in plastic cosmetic packaging, especially when teams need clear appearance with lightweight practicality in selected bottle and container programs.

  • Main advantages of PET:

1) Good transparency for display-oriented routes.

2) Lightweight and practical for certain high-volume needs.

3) Strong commercial familiarity in many packaging supply chains.

  • Typical use: selected clear containers and bottle-adjacent formats where operational efficiency is important. When a project sits closer to a foundation bottle logic than to a lipstick or compact logic, PET can become more commercially sensible.

6. How KAIYA Chooses Between PP, PETG, AS, ABS, and PET

KAIYA generally uses a three-step filter:

  • Step 1. Start with product role: decide whether the package is trying to sell through visibility, outer-shell authority, or reliable daily utility.
  • Step 2. Check real component behavior: ask whether the part is a cap, body, inner support, or bottle, and whether it will face closure stress, repeated handling, or clarity-dependent merchandising.
  • Step 3. Check scale realism: confirm whether the material still makes sense once decoration, pilot runs, reorder consistency, and adjacent SKU extension are all considered.
